I don't know if you've mentioned this somewhere, but what's the purpose of the GPS on a home server?

[–] [email protected] 16 points 1 year ago (4 children)

Might be for time synchronization in order to not have to rely on a public NTP server.

What is the advantage of self hosting an NTP server?

After all, it just tells time

After all, it just tells time

It's for making your computers clocks be very, very close to each other. Not milliseconds close, but nano seconds. That is more important than one might think, especially for networks.
